约翰福音-John 5 章 41~47节

5:41 我不接受从人来的荣耀。
I do not receive glory from men.
5:42 但我认识你们,知道你们里面没有神的爱。
But I know you, that you do not have the love of God in yourselves.
5:43 我在我父的名里来,你们并不接受我;若有别人在自己的名里来,你们倒要接受他。
I have come in the name of My Father, and you do not receive Me; if another comes in his own name, you will receive him.
5:44 你们互相受荣耀,却不寻求从独一之神来的荣耀,怎能信我呢?
How can you believe when you receive glory from one another and do not seek the glory that is from the only God?
5:45 不要以为我要向父控告你们;有一位控告你们的,就是你们所仰赖的摩西。
Do not think that I will accuse you before the Father; there is one who accuses you: Moses, in whom you have set your hope.
5:46 你们若信摩西,也必信我,因为他曾写过关于我的事。
For if you believed Moses, you would believe Me; for he wrote concerning Me.
5:47 你们若不信他所写的,怎能信我的话?
But if you do not believe his writings, how will you believe My words?

亮光

在五章三十一至四十七节,我们看见子的四重见证:施浸者约翰的见证;(约五32~35;)子工作的见证;(约五36;)父的见证;(约五37~38;)和圣经的见证。(约五39~47。)有了这四重见证,人仍可能没有得到基督自己。

所有的神迹、奇事和恩赐,都不过是我们藉以接触基督的见证。今天的问题是人虽然有了见证,却未接触主自己。人可能见到了神迹奇事,有了恩赐和圣经知识,却没有来接触主自己。只有主自己赐你生命。点活你并赐你生命的,不是神迹、恩赐、甚至圣经,乃是主自己。

我要再次强调:使徒约翰记录了这些事例,指明人真正的光景,并启示主是我们生命的供应。在第一个事例中,我们是好人;在第二个事例中,我们是罪人;在第三个事例中,我们是垂死的人;在第四个事例中,我们是软弱的人。在第一个事例中,主是我们重生的生命;在第二个事例中,祂是我们满足的生命;在第三个事例中,祂是我们医治的生命;在第四个事例中,祂是点活我们的生命。藉着对这四个事例的领会,我们就能领悟我们的所在和我们的所是;我们也能晓得主的所在和所是。然后我们就知道,我们需要什么,以及主能供应我们什么。
 

Enlightenment:

In 5:31-47 we see the Son’s fourfold testimony: the testimony of John the Baptist (vv. 32-35); the testimony of the Son’s work (v. 36); the testimony of the Father (vv. 37-38); and the testimony of the Scriptures (vv. 39-47). It is possible to have these four witnesses and yet not have Christ Himself. 

All of the signs, manifestations, and gifts are merely witnesses by which we may contact Christ. The problem is that people today have the testimonies, but fail to contact the Lord Himself. It is possible to have the signs, the manifestations, the gifts, and the knowledge of the Scriptures, but not come to contact the Lord Himself. It is only the Lord Himself who will give you life. It is not the signs, the gifts, or even the Scriptures, but it is the Lord Himself who will enliven you and impart life into you.

Once more I want to stress the point that the Apostle John shows all of these cases to indicate man’s real condition and to reveal Christ as our life supply. In the first case, we were good persons; in the second, sinful persons; in the third, dying persons; and in the fourth, impotent persons. In the first case, the Lord is our regenerating life; in the second, our satisfying life; in the third, our healing life; and in the fourth, our enlivening life. By understanding these four cases, we can realize where we are and who we are, and we can know where the Lord is and who He is. Then we shall know what we need and what the Lord will supply to us.
